to set up an Indian Committee to start Indian Industrial Cooperatives and supply to India some of the techniques they have learned and found useful in China.
We have discussed these ideas with various people in Washington and they have been very favourably received. Everybody realizes that a coordinated system of small scale industries would be invaluable in India. They would increase production, they would improve morale, and further, they might provide a field of work in which all parties in India might cooperate.

To endorse and make possible the transfer of Chen Han-seng to India to set up this Committee.
Instructions to those persons who would be able to grant priorities and help in the obtaining of supplies and transport from India to China.
To obtain sanction and assistance in the transfer of any personnel that might be required between the two countries.
We would like the names of people whom you would suggest, who would be suitable persons for the Indian Cooperatives' Committee.
We should like you to sponsor the Committee and obtain for it good will and assistance of persons whose support would be necessary for its success.
